Transaction fb7666d93662a94460f2f8ea2907b3de18b3859630ad49310e72cd2d3961b4dd
1 Input
1 Output
-
fb7666d93662a94460f2f8ea2907b3de18b3859630ad49310e72cd2d3961b4dd:0
- value
- 76879
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7e21da46da888a0889205bfe029036ce93b64cff2da341699f7c924d18f25ead
- address
- bc1p0csa53k63z9q3zfqt0lq9ypke6fmvn8l9k35z6vl0jfy6x8jt6ksjctqr9